Participants rest on the harbour wall during a lunch break in the Ohara Hadaka Festival on September 23, 2018 in Ohara, Japan. This festival is believed to have originated in the Edo period when local villagers would pray for bumper crops and an abundant catch and is now well known for the “Shiofumi” performance where groups of villagers carrying eighteen mikoshi gather at Ohara beach before running into the sea.
